Overcoming payment barriers with BuyForMe
Encountering order cancellations is a common frustration for international shoppers. Many prominent US stores, including official brand sites and major retailers like Sephora, Nike, or Apple, have strict security protocols that frequently decline international credit cards. Even if your billing address is correct, their systems may flag the transaction if the card was not issued by a US bank or if the shipping destination is a known parcel forwarding service.
Utilizing the BuyForMe service solves this problem immediately. Through this proxy shopping arrangement, comGateway acts as your US-based buyer. They use a domestic US credit card to complete the purchase on your behalf, ensuring the order is accepted and processed without the risk of a sudden cancellation. Navigating Hong Kong import regulations
Importing personal goods into Hong Kong remains one of the most straightforward processes globally. As of March 2026, Hong Kong continues to be a free port, meaning there are generally no custom duties or sales taxes on footwear like the Brooks Glycerin 21. This makes the "Speed Run" strategy of buying from the US even more effective, as the price you see on the shipping calculator is typically your final landed cost.
Ensuring your documentation is correct is still vital. Even in a free port, accurate declarations of the item's value and description are required for smooth clearance through the Customs and Excise Department. Your package forwarding partner will handle the heavy lifting of documentation, but you should always verify the details in your account dashboard to avoid any administrative delays.
